According to the INTRODUCTION TO THE AMPLIFIED BIBLE: "Brackets [ ] contain justified clarifying words or comments not actually expressed in the immediate original text, as well as definitions of Hebrew and Greek names." (http://www.gospelcom.net/lockman/amplified/ampprin.php) In 1 John 3:6 a study of the Greek words translated "abides", "commits sin", and "known" will reveal that the text enclosed in brackets in the Amplified are justified clarifying words, not commentary. There is a difference. |
